Gudlavalleru, Andhra Pradesh, India

Overview

Gudlavalleru is a small but lively town in Andhra Pradesh, known for its educational institutions and peaceful, rural landscape. The town provides a glimpse into traditional Andhra culture and offers a friendly, close-knit community experience.

Best Time to Visit

November to February for pleasant winter weather

Local Tips

ATMs and banking services are available but limited; carry enough cash especially for small purchases. Local transportation is mostly by auto-rickshaw or bicycle.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ially in temples and colleges. Greet locals politely; tipping is not common but appreciated in restaurants. Remove footwear before entering religious sites.

Safety Warnings

The town is generally safe, but exercise caution near busy roadways and bus stands. Avoid walking alone late at night as lighting can be sparse in rural areas.

Hidden Gems

Explore the scenic canals nearby, visit lesser-known village temples, and enjoy authentic Andhra snacks from family-run stalls.
